Explore the Artistic Wonders of the Kangaroo Island Sculpture Trail
Experience the harmony of art and nature at the Kangaroo Island Sculpture Trail, an outdoor gallery showcasing stunning sculptures amidst breathtaking landscapes.
The Kangaroo Island Sculpture Trail offers a unique blend of nature and art, showcasing stunning sculptures amidst breathtaking landscapes. Ideal for art lovers and nature enthusiasts alike, this trail promises a captivating experience for all visitors.

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Kangaroo Island Sculpture Trail.
- Wear comfortable shoes for an enjoyable walking experience along the trail.
- Visit during sunrise or sunset for spectacular views and the best lighting for photography.
- Take your time to appreciate each sculpture and the stories they represent.
- Pack a picnic to enjoy at one of the scenic spots along the trail.
- Check the local weather before your visit to ensure a pleasant walking experience.

Bus
From Kingscote, take the public bus service towards Penneshaw. The bus will take you through the scenic route of Kangaroo Island. Once you arrive in Penneshaw, disembark at the main bus stop. From there, head towards Frenchmans Terrace. You can follow the signs for the Kangaroo Island Sculpture Trail, which is located approximately a 15-minute walk from the bus stop. Enjoy the beautiful coastal views along the way.
-
Bicycle
If you're feeling adventurous, you can rent a bicycle in Penneshaw. Start from the main ferry terminal and head towards Frenchmans Terrace. Follow the coastline, and you'll see signs directing you to the Sculpture Trail. The ride is about 2km and should take around 10 minutes. Make sure to wear a helmet and enjoy the beautiful views along the way.
-
Walking
If you prefer walking, you can stroll from the Penneshaw ferry terminal to the Kangaroo Island Sculpture Trail. Start by heading south on Frenchmans Terrace. It is a pleasant 2km walk that will take approximately 30 minutes. Along the way, you will enjoy the beautiful scenery and landscape of Kangaroo Island. Keep an eye out for signs indicating the trail.
